Transaction 41e590fc5c3b5910d50d3fb5792804e9e0baff57c639958f68c0cc31bebdc30b
1 Input
1 Output
-
41e590fc5c3b5910d50d3fb5792804e9e0baff57c639958f68c0cc31bebdc30b:0
- value
- 149630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1817ae294451b7f4408bc50bbf28a17e6df02952 OP_EQUAL
- address
- 33tQWV5gRekMXvA23R6fPbicnN1zeN32sh